From 549a1311024577c645cb258636c627d774d73d4f Mon Sep 17 00:00:00 2001 From: Mohamed Abukar Date: Thu, 5 Sep 2019 13:17:49 +0300 Subject: [PATCH] Use payloadLen if provided Change-Id: Ia774070fe1e54ba9eb03ea6b72306ac5de0b668d Signed-off-by: Mohamed Abukar --- go.sum | 2 ++ pkg/xapp/rmr.go | 2 +- 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/go.sum b/go.sum index e8f9044..5f6338d 100644 --- a/go.sum +++ b/go.sum @@ -13,6 +13,8 @@ gerrit.o-ran-sc.org/r/ric-plt/sdlgo.git v0.2.0 h1:7edCLIQtk9xCwxTtLRUlXr8wQ6nmr/ gerrit.o-ran-sc.org/r/ric-plt/sdlgo.git v0.2.0/go.mod h1:2Y8gw2jqj9urI8VFqFQn7BX0J3A852+YrXVV9V8gOt4= gerrit.o-ran-sc.org/r/ric-plt/ue-nib.git v0.0.1 h1:XTb9hvfgnULlWjPeuIuD5vM5zZQqsau4GpYG2ceVYnw= gerrit.o-ran-sc.org/r/ric-plt/ue-nib.git v0.0.1/go.mod h1:vI0LM0KDGTseR28jXafdHud9zGZZauj5ETwUCKBC+3A= +gerrit.o-ran-sc.org/r/ric-plt/ue-nib.git v0.2.0 h1:cqp1r1Pvq+rIvf+s8Q4CEgGHheJprg+gbYHw/J7Z/0U= +gerrit.o-ran-sc.org/r/ric-plt/ue-nib.git v0.2.0/go.mod h1:vI0LM0KDGTseR28jXafdHud9zGZZauj5ETwUCKBC+3A= github.com/BurntSushi/toml v0.3.1 h1:WXkYYl6Yr3qBf1K79EBnL4mak0OimBfB0XUf9Vl28OQ= github.com/BurntSushi/toml v0.3.1/go.mod h1:xHWCNGjB5oqiDr8zfno3MHue2Ht5sIBksp03qcyfWMU= github.com/OneOfOne/xxhash v1.2.2/go.mod h1:HSdplMjZKSmBqAxg5vPj2TmRDmfkzw+cTzAElWljhcU= diff --git a/pkg/xapp/rmr.go b/pkg/xapp/rmr.go index 60ee73b..c0e1c8f 100755 --- a/pkg/xapp/rmr.go +++ b/pkg/xapp/rmr.go @@ -187,7 +187,7 @@ func (m *RMRClient) Send(params *RMRParams, isRts bool) bool { buf.sub_id = C.int(params.SubId) buf.len = C.int(len(params.Payload)) if params.PayloadLen != 0 { - buf.len = params.PayloadLen + buf.len = C.int(params.PayloadLen) } datap := C.CBytes(params.Payload) defer C.free(datap) -- 2.16.6